Informatik EF: Unterschied zwischen den Versionen

Aus SibiWiki
Zur Navigation springen Zur Suche springen
 
(23 dazwischenliegende Versionen von 2 Benutzern werden nicht angezeigt)
Zeile 1: Zeile 1:
[[Kategorie:Informatik]]
[[Kategorie:Informatik]]
[[Kategorie:Informatik-EF]]


'''Willkommen bei Informatik EF!'''
'''Willkommen bei Informatik EF!'''


== Allgemeines ==
= Allgemeines =
Am SIBI liegt der Schwerpunkt des Informatik-Unterrichts in der EF auf dem Erlernen der Grundlagemn derobjektorientierten Programmierung (OOP) mit der Programmiersprache Java.
Am SIBI liegt der Schwerpunkt des Informatik-Unterrichts in der EF auf dem Erlernen der Grundlagen der objektorientierten Programmierung (OOP) mit der Programmiersprache Java.


== Themen ==
= BlueJ und das Projekt Formen =
# [[Grundbegriffe der objektorientierten Programmierung]]
In Informatik EF wird viel mit '''BlueJ''' und dem Projekt '''Formen''' gearbeitet.
## [[Klassen]]
 
## [[Objekte]]
<u>Deswegen lohnt es sich SEHR, BlueJ zuhause zu installieren!!!</u>
## [[Attribute]]
 
## [[Methoden]]
== BlueJ installieren ==
## [[Darstellung als UML-Klassendiagramm]]
BlueJ ist umsonst und läuft auf jedem Betriebssystem. Auf Smartphones ist die Bedienung vermutlich etwas umständlich, d.h. eine richtige Tastatur wäre schon praktisch.
# [[Technisches]]
 
## [[Kontrollstrukturen in Java]]
Voraussetzung: Um mit blueJ arbeiten zu können, muss das Java Development Kit (JDK) installiert sein.
### [[if-Verzweigung]]
* java: [http://www.heise.de/download/java-standard-edition-java-se-jdk.html hier herunterladen]
### [[for-Schleife]]
* blueJ: [http://www.heise.de/download/bluej.html hier herunterladen]
### [[while-Schleife]]
 
### [[Algorithmen mit Flussdiagrammen darstellen]]
== Das Projekt Formen ==
## [[Umgang mit Arrays in Java]]
Das Projekt Formen kann man hier herunterladen:
# [[Einfache Sortierverfahren]]
 
## [[Selectionsort]]
# runterladen: [http://sibi-leo.de/wiki/images/Formen_2015.zip Formen_2015.zip]
## [[Insertionsort]]
# entpacken (z.B. mit IZArc oder 7Zip)
## [[Bubblesort]]
# BlueJ starten
# [[Rekursion]]
# Project -> Open Project (bzw. auf Deutsch: Projekt -> Projekt öffnen)
## [[Beispiel: Die Türme von Hanoi]]
# den Ordner Formen_2015 suchen und open (bzw. öffnen) klicken.
## [[Beispiel: Programmierung von Fakultät]]
 
# [[Verwendete Software]]
= Themen =
## [[Greenfoot]]
Hier sind die Themen von Informatik EF systematisch aufgeführt; eine alphabetische Übersicht gibt es unter [[:Kategorie:Informatik-EF|Kategorie:Informatik-EF]].
## [[BlueJ]]
* Grundbegriffe der objektorientierten Programmierung
** [[Klasse]] und [[Java Basis-Sprachelemente#Klasse, Objekt, Klassendefinition |Objekte]]
** [[Java Basis-Sprachelemente#Attribute | Attribute]]
** [[Java Basis-Sprachelemente#Methoden | Methoden]]
** [[Klassendiagramm | Darstellung als UML-Klassendiagramm]]  
* Algorithmik
** Kontrollstrukturen in Java
*** [[Java Basis-Sprachelemente#Verzweigungen (if, switch) | if-Verzweigung]]
*** [[for-Schleife]]
*** [[while-Schleife]]
** Algorithmen mit Flussdiagrammen darstellen
* [[Array | Umgang mit Arrays in Java]]
* Einfache Sortierverfahren
** [[Selectionsort]]
** [[Insertionsort]]
** [[Bubblesort]]
* Rekursion
 
Dabei kommt folgende Software zum Einsatz. Alle verwendete Software ist umsonst und läuft auf jedem Betriebssystem.
* [[Informatik_EF#BlueJ_und_das_Projekt_Formen|BlueJ]]
* Greenfoot
* Kara

Aktuelle Version vom 30. Juli 2015, 16:32 Uhr


Willkommen bei Informatik EF!

Allgemeines

Am SIBI liegt der Schwerpunkt des Informatik-Unterrichts in der EF auf dem Erlernen der Grundlagen der objektorientierten Programmierung (OOP) mit der Programmiersprache Java.

BlueJ und das Projekt Formen

In Informatik EF wird viel mit BlueJ und dem Projekt Formen gearbeitet.

Deswegen lohnt es sich SEHR, BlueJ zuhause zu installieren!!!

BlueJ installieren

BlueJ ist umsonst und läuft auf jedem Betriebssystem. Auf Smartphones ist die Bedienung vermutlich etwas umständlich, d.h. eine richtige Tastatur wäre schon praktisch.

Voraussetzung: Um mit blueJ arbeiten zu können, muss das Java Development Kit (JDK) installiert sein.

Das Projekt Formen

Das Projekt Formen kann man hier herunterladen:

  1. runterladen: Formen_2015.zip
  2. entpacken (z.B. mit IZArc oder 7Zip)
  3. BlueJ starten
  4. Project -> Open Project (bzw. auf Deutsch: Projekt -> Projekt öffnen)
  5. den Ordner Formen_2015 suchen und open (bzw. öffnen) klicken.

Themen

Hier sind die Themen von Informatik EF systematisch aufgeführt; eine alphabetische Übersicht gibt es unter Kategorie:Informatik-EF.

Dabei kommt folgende Software zum Einsatz. Alle verwendete Software ist umsonst und läuft auf jedem Betriebssystem.